        Finally got a chance to play with it, and I have a solution.

        Insert a 5-second sleep between setting the interface up and checking the link status (we can’t just check before it gets a chance to find out if it is connected to a cable). Here’s the snippet as modified.

        [CODE]…
        /sbin/ip link set $iface up

        Provide time for the interface to update linkstate

        sleep 5
        linkstate=$(/bin/cat /sys/class/net/$iface/carrier)
        …[/CODE]

        Works on my end.

          [CODE]# Enable all interfaces
          ifaces=$(ls -1 /sys/class/net | tr -d ‘@’)
          for iface in $ifaces; do
          /sbin/ip link set $iface up
          done

          Provide time for interfaces to detect their state

          sleep 5

          echo “auto lo” > /etc/network/interfaces
          echo “iface lo inet loopback” >> /etc/network/interfaces

          for iface in $ifaces; do
          linkstate=$(/bin/cat /sys/class/net/$iface/carrier)
          if [[ “x$linkstate” = “x1” -a “x$iface” != “xlo” ]]; then
          echo “auto $iface” >> /etc/network/interfaces
          echo “iface $iface inet dhcp” >> /etc/network/interfaces
          echo -e “\tudhcpc_opts -t 100 -T 20\n” >> /etc/network/interfaces
          fi
          /sbin/ip link set $iface down
          done[/CODE]

          This solution only requires one sleep rather than five-seconds of sleep time per interface.
